Port Overview
Waquoit Bay is a strategically positioned maritime location situated on the southeastern coast of Massachusetts, United States. Located within the Cape Cod region, this port represents a unique maritime environment characterized by its sheltered coastal geography and proximity to important New England shipping routes. While primarily known for its ecological significance and recreational maritime activities, Waquoit Bay offers specialized maritime infrastructure with potential for targeted maritime operations.
Geographic Location & Access
Precisely positioned at coordinates 41.5791°N, -70.5268°E, Waquoit Bay is nestled within the complex coastal landscape of Cape Cod. The port’s geographic positioning provides natural protection from open ocean conditions, creating a sheltered maritime environment. The bay’s approach channels are characterized by moderate depth variations and require careful navigation, particularly during seasonal weather transitions.
Climate characteristics include:
– Temperate maritime microclimate
– Moderate seasonal temperature ranges
– Potential winter ice formation
– Occasional nor’easter wind patterns
– Moderate wave action and tidal influences
